What companies run services between Barcelona, Spain and Opera, Lombardy, Italy?

easyJet, Air Europa, and ITA Airways fly from Barcelona–El Prat Airport (BCN) to Milan Linate Airport (LIN) once daily. Alternatively, you can take a train from Barcelona-Sants to Locate Triulzi via Valence Tgv Rhone-Alpes Sud, Chambery Challes Les Eaux, Torino Porta Susa, and Milan Rogoredo in around 12h 21m.
